Tuscan meatballs with spaghetti instructions
  1. Boil water for spaghetti, drop in desired amount and follow packet instructions..

  2. Mix beef with egg, crumbs and salt to taste in a bowl. Once all combined roll into small balls, best way to roll them is keep a bowl of cold water on the side so you can add a little water to you’re palm so the meat won’t stick to you..

  3. Put a tablespoon of oil in the pot/pan and start adding meatballs, don’t overcrowd as they will not cook evenly. I like to leave mine a little raw in the middle so when the sauce is added they will cook further but come out tender and not dry..

  4. Once meatballs are browned, add recipe base and can of tomatoes - more salt will be needed. Simmer for 5-10mins then mix in with drained cooked spaghetti. Then serve. Enjoy! ☺️.
